The University of Minnesota School of Public Health’s Ignite the Spark Scholars Program (ISSP) will host a National Convening featuring a half-day program on Thursday, April 9th, and a full-day convening on Friday, April 10th, 2026 during National Public Health Week in Albuquerque, New Mexico. The event is co-sponsored by the Center for Participatory Research at the University of New Mexico, College of Population Health.
The theme of this Convening is “Igniting Voices, Sparking Action: Advancing Equity-Centered Public Health Research & Practice”. We will be bringing together researchers, community advocates, policy makers, and other changemaking leaders from across the U.S. for two days of energizing panels, engaging workgroups, and action-driven collaboration. Our keynote speaker is Dr. Deanna Wathington, Immediate Past President of the American Public Health Association.
